The 3 months correlation between SBM and Fidelity is -0.74. Overlapping area represents the amount of risk that can be diversified away by holding SBM Offshore NV and Fidelity National Information in the same portfolio, assuming nothing else is changed. The correlation between historical prices or returns on Fidelity National and SBM Offshore is a relative statistical measure of the degree to which these equity instruments tend to move together. The correlation coefficient measures the extent to which returns on SBM Offshore NV are associated (or correlated) with Fidelity National. Pair Trading with SBM Offshore and Fidelity National
The main advantage of trading using opposite SBM Offshore and Fidelity National posit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if SBM Offshore position performs unexpectedly, Fidelity National can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market.
